Power BI Key Features

  • AI-Powered Copilot (Fabric F64+/Premium P1+): Create reports with natural language, summarize data insights, ask questions conversationally, write DAX queries, and get verified answers in apps. Mobile Copilot available on iOS/Android (Nov 2024)
  • 100+ Data Source Connectors: Seamless integration with Microsoft 365, Azure, SQL databases, cloud services, files, and real-time data streams with Power Query transformations
  • Interactive Visualizations: Drag-and-drop interface with 30+ chart types, custom visuals marketplace (1000+ visuals), mobile-optimized dashboards, and drill-through capabilities
  • Advanced Analytics & DAX: Powerful data modeling with relationships, calculated columns, measures, time intelligence functions, and AI-assisted DAX query generation (Fabric Copilot)
  • Real-Time Collaboration: Share reports across organization, scheduled refresh (up to 48x daily on Premium), Microsoft Teams/SharePoint embedding, and subscription with AI summaries
  • Microsoft Fabric Integration: Unified data foundation with OneLake storage, Synapse Analytics, Data Factory pipelines, and cross-workspace lineage for enterprise-scale analytics
  • Enterprise Security & Governance: Microsoft Purview integration, sensitivity labels, row-level security (RLS), audit logs, compliance policies, BYOK encryption, and multi-geo deployment
  • Smart Narratives & Anomaly Detection: AI-driven automatic insights, trend analysis, forecasting, anomaly detection, and key influencers visualization for deeper data understanding

Power BI Overview

Power BI is the no-brainer choice for Microsoft 365 organizations needing affordable, AI-enhanced analytics. Free tier for personal use, with competitively priced Pro and Premium Per User tiers for team collaboration and advanced features. Copilot requires Fabric F64+ capacity (enterprise pricing). If you're not in the Microsoft ecosystem, look at Looker (Google Cloud) or Tableau (Salesforce). But for M365 shops, nothing beats this combination of price and integration.

Sigma Computing Overview

Sigma Computing is the best BI platform for spreadsheet-savvy teams running cloud data warehouses. Essentials starts at a premium monthly rate with unlimited users. Professional and Enterprise tiers are custom-priced. The spreadsheet interface means business users self-serve without SQL. AI features, embedded analytics, and Python support available on higher tiers. If you do not have a cloud data warehouse or need budget-friendly analytics, look at Power BI or Metabase instead.
